+Subject: [PATCH 5/5] wifi: rt2x00: support loading eeprom from NVMEM cells
+
+This patch allows rt2x00 to load eeprom from "eeprom" NVMEM cell.
+
+Example:
+
+/* load eeprom from NVMEM provider 'eep' */
+&wmac {
+       nvmem-cells = <&eep>;
+       nvmem-cell-names = "eeprom";
+};
